#94779f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#94779f is composed of 58% red, 46.7%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.9% cyan, 25.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 283.5 degrees, a saturation of 17.2% and a lightness of 54.5%. #94779f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eeff with #29003f.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#94779f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f8f5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#94779f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c898d is the less saturated color, while #bc1ef8 is the most saturated one.
